Br. Seyed Jamaluddin Miri is a licensed counsellor from Sweden with expertise in various therapeutic modalities. He holds a Post Graduate Diploma in Islamic Psychology from Cambridge Muslim College and certifications from IAIP and the Khalil Center and is the co-founder of ISIP.
Sr. Manal Shehab is a faith-based family alcohol and other drug peer practitioner and group facilitator. She works with migrant and refugee communities at Self Help Addiction Resource Centre (SHARC) in Family Drug and Gambling Help and The Muslim Youth Adult Family Services (MYAF).
